Multiple access relay network (MARN) is one of the basic models in wirelesscommunication networks. In order to improve the decoding performance at thedestination of the MARN, distributed coding schemes for cooperative relaying arestudied. As3-D Turbo codes have considerable performance in high SNR region, ourschemes are mainly based on3-D Turbo codes.First, the encoding and decoding principles of traditional Turbo codes areintroduced. Then we focus on3-D Turbo codes. Based on the simplified Monte Carolalgorithm, we analyze the EXIT Charts of3-D Turbo codes, and get the reasons that3-D Turbo codes could get a performance.Second, for the multiple access system with one source, one relay and onedestination, a cooperative relaying scheme based on the3-D Turbo code is proposed.The encoding structures at the source node and relay node, and the correspondingdecoder structure at the destination node are given in detail. Simulation results showthat the proposed scheme could obtain about2dB gain compared with the distributedTurbo coding scheme when the SNR is very low.Finally, we apply3-D Turbo coding based cooperative relaying to the multipleaccess system with one source, multiple relays and one destination. The encoderstructure of the system and the corresponding decoder structure are discussed detailly.Moreover, in order to improve the relaying efficiency, another distributed3-D Turbocoding with selective relaying is proposed. Simulation results show that this proposedscheme could get a considerable performance in low SNR region.
